It’s alive! It’s alive!
John Dickinson, Director of Motion Graphics, shows how to create an electrifying mad scientist machine using Sapphire’s UltraZap and Ultra Glow effects, Adobe After Effects (with a look at Cryptomatte), and Cinema 4D.
